Why Wooden Pallets?
Wooden pallets are flexible, strong, and environmentally friendly. They are a cost-efficient type of transportation for different products, from foodstuff to electronics. Additionally, the wood used in pallets can be recycled or reused, making them a sustainable option compared to plastic or metal alternatives.

What are the most typical uses for wooden pallets?
Wooden pallets are mainly used for shipping and storing products. They are widespread in storage facilities, factories, and retail establishments.
2. How much weight can a wooden pallet hold?
The weight capacity of a wooden pallet can differ. Standard pallets usually hold in between 1,500 to 3,000 pounds, while customized pallets can hold even more.
3. How are wooden pallets recycled?
Wooden pallets can be recycled in various ways; they can be fixed for reuse, broken down into chips for landscaping, or repurposed into furniture and building and construction materials.
